Print Quality and Resolution

Print quality and resolution are crucial factors to consider when buying an AIO inkjet printer. The print quality of a printer is determined by its resolution, which is measured in dots per inch (dpi). A higher dpi means a higher print quality, with more detailed and crisp text and images. When looking for an AIO inkjet printer, consider the type of printing you will be doing most often. If you need to print high-quality photos, look for a printer with a high dpi resolution, such as 4800 x 1200 dpi or higher.

The print quality of an AIO inkjet printer also depends on the type of ink used. Some printers use dye-based ink, while others use pigment-based ink. Dye-based ink is better suited for printing photos, as it produces more vibrant colors, while pigment-based ink is better for printing text documents, as it produces sharper and more durable text. Consider the type of ink used by the printer and whether it meets your printing needs. Additionally, check the printer’s color accuracy and gamut to ensure it can produce the range of colors you need.

Printing Speed and Capacity

Printing speed and capacity are important factors to consider when buying an AIO inkjet printer. The printing speed of a printer is measured in pages per minute (ppm), with faster printers producing more pages per minute. Consider the volume of printing you will be doing and choose a printer that can handle your needs. If you need to print large volumes of documents, look for a printer with a high ppm rate, such as 20 ppm or higher for black and white printing, and 10 ppm or higher for color printing.

The printing capacity of an AIO inkjet printer refers to the number of pages it can hold in its paper tray. A higher capacity means less frequent refilling, making it more convenient for high-volume printing. Consider the size of the paper tray and whether it can handle different paper sizes, such as A4, letter, or legal. Additionally, check if the printer has a manual feed slot or a separate tray for printing envelopes, cards, or other specialty papers. This can be useful if you need to print on different types of paper or sizes.

Ink Cost and Efficiency

Ink cost and efficiency are important factors to consider when buying an AIO inkjet printer. The cost of ink can add up over time, so it’s essential to choose a printer that uses ink efficiently. Consider the printer’s page yield, which is the number of pages it can print with a single ink cartridge. A higher page yield means less frequent ink replacement, which can save you money in the long run.

The type of ink used by the printer also affects its efficiency. Some printers use individual ink cartridges for each color, while others use a single cartridge that contains all the colors. Individual ink cartridges can be more efficient, as you only need to replace the color that runs out, rather than the entire cartridge. Additionally, check if the printer has an automatic ink monitoring system, which can alert you when the ink levels are low, allowing you to replace the cartridges before they run out.

What is the difference between inkjet and laser printing technology?

The main difference between inkjet and laser printing technology is the way the printer produces the printed image. Inkjet printers use liquid ink to produce the image, while laser printers use a laser beam to produce the image. Inkjet printers are generally more affordable and better suited for printing photos and color documents, while laser printers are better suited for printing high-volume black and white documents.

Inkjet printers are also more versatile and can print on a variety of paper types and sizes, including glossy photo paper and cardstock. Laser printers, on the other hand, are generally faster and more efficient, making them a better choice for high-volume printing. However, laser printers can be more expensive to purchase and maintain, especially for color printing. Ultimately, the choice between inkjet and laser printing technology depends on your specific printing needs and preferences.
